The current research assessed the effect of L-glycine on growth parameters and on the content of selected nutrients within the butterhead lettuce grown in an unheated greenhouse within the spring. Foliar software of L-glycine improved the butterhead lettuce growth parameters. The remedy consisted of foliar L-glycine utility at the following concentrations: 0, 20, 40, 60, 80, 100, 120, 140, 160, 180, 200, 220 and 240 mg∙L-1, with a solution dose of 50 ml∙m-2. The load of the head and the foundation system was most favourable after foliar feeding with 120 mg∙L-1 of L-glycine.
